# Log sampling for the Wrennet notification service
# This service emits roughly 40k log lines per minute at peak, so we
# sample INFO at 5% and keep WARN/ERROR at 100%. If support needs full
# traces for an incident, flip sample_rate to 1.0 for no more than one
# hour — the sink fills quickly. Sampled logs are written to the store below.

replica DSN, yadup-hahig: mongodb://gilys_svc:Mx@db-5f8f.norvasoft.internal:5432/eliion

[ ] Key ceremony step 7 — webhook retry semantics. Confirm Quillgate delivers with exponential backoff: 5 attempts, jitter on, cap 15m. Duplicate deliveries possible; receivers must be idempotent on event ID. Verify dead-letter queue drains before sealing keys. Release manager signs attestation, then rotates the delivery signer. If the signer HSM seals mid-ceremony, recovery requires the passphrase held by the ceremony officer. Do not proceed without it. The passphrase for this ceremony is recorded immediately below this item.

unlock words, yahog-tajeg: wendor-zorvan-isteth-ulaeth

Alright, this is the step where most tickets come from. After migrating to Hollowpine 3, the notification fan-out no longer buffers indefinitely — when downstream channels lag, the dispatcher starts shedding low-priority sends. Customers may notice digest emails arriving late; that's expected, not a bug. If someone reports dropped *transactional* messages, that's a real problem and means the priority tags got lost in migration. Before escalating, check the node against the expected settings, which are these.

config for fafog-bahof:
ULAWYN_HOST=ulawyn.tolvaqsys.internal
ULAWYN_PORT=5000

**Ticket: Signature check failed on plugin upload**

Plugins for Dedupewatch (the on-call alert deduplicator) are rejected at upload if the manifest signature doesn't validate. Rebuild with the current toolchain and re-sign; stale keys from before v3 are revoked. Validate locally before submitting. Your signature must verify against the registry key below.

release key, taduf-yajef: bky13_uGiieNoy5KKUY